Re: new project! paddle shifters in my 2008 G6 GT!
There are 4 wires at the factory tap shift.
Black: Ground
DK Green: Signal to BCM telling it your put it in manual mode (tap on/off)
Pink: 12v+ from the BCM Fuse panel (Run/crank fuse)
Purple: Shift up/down, goes straight to the TCM
There are different resistor values within the tap shift that tell the TCM what you want.
